Heads up: if the Lintrock baseline file in the Quarrow repo drifts from main, CI fails with a "stale baseline" error even when the code is fine. Quick fix is to regenerate the baseline on a clean checkout and re-push. If a customer build is blocked, confirm the failing run matches the token below before escalating.

build token for yadug-yagag: htk21_c863c33eb8b82c0c9c152

## Environment Variables: WebSocket Compression

The Lorica relay supports permessage-deflate, but enabling it trades CPU for bandwidth. For support: customers on constrained links benefit, while high-throughput tenants may see latency spikes. Set WS_COMPRESS_LEVEL between 1 and 6; never exceed 6 in production. Compression contexts are per-connection and reset on reconnect. The relay's session-ticket secret must appear on the following line of the env file.

sealed setting: LEDGER_TOKEN20=6148d35bbb480b0ab79e

### Runbook: InkMill Markdown Pipeline — Renderer Stall

If rendered previews stop updating, first check the InkMill worker queue depth; a stall above five minutes means the sanitizer stage is wedged. Drain the queue with `inkmill drain --safe`, then restart workers one at a time to preserve cache warmth. Record the restart in the incident log, and include the build token printed below.

trace token, bawig-yageg: htk6_3563df